The Chile and Frijoles Festival was created to promote Pueblo’s rich agriculture and encourage our community, and region, to buy local fresh products at any of the numerous farm stands and specialty shops available during the festival and year-round.
The event features live entertainment, street vendors, cooking competitions, and chilies, chilies, chilies! Held downtown along Union Avenue, the festival draws Pueblo residents as well as people from across the state and around the nation.

Balloon Fest
To celebrate the 31st anniversary of the Pueblo Chile & Frijole Festival, 25 big hot air balloons will fill Pueblo’s skies! All of the events are free and open to the public! Join us in the early mornings at the Langoni Soccer fields at 24th & High Street as we inflate and launch 25 balloons to gently float over Pueblo. Evenings will see a few balloons inflate and glow on the riverwalk park just outside the main gate of the Chile Fest.
